Lawrence S. O’Rourke began working on the Manhattan Project at Columbia University after he was called up from the Army Reserves in 1943.
Derward A. Stevens served as a corporal in the 393rd bombardment Squadron. He was a member of the ground crew regularly assigned to the B-29 Strange Cargo.
